Where does “kučati” come from?

kučati (Proto-Slavic) comes from Proto-Slavic kuka, from Proto-Balto-Slavic kaukāˀ, from Proto-Indo-European klHk(ᵂ)-(n)-.

kučati (Proto-Slavic): Alternative form of *kukati; to squat

Definitions

  1. Alternative form of *kukati; to squat
